Introduction to Persicaria amplexicaulis: Mountain Knotweed Care Guide

Persicaria amplexicaulis, commonly known as mountain knotweed or tall knotweed, is a captivating and vigorous herbaceous perennial belonging to the Polygonaceae family. This guide provides comprehensive instructions on how to plant, place, and maintain Persicaria amplexicaulis successfully in your garden, offering practical tips for optimal light, soil, pruning, and long-term design value.

Native to the high-altitude regions of the Himalayas, this plant is celebrated for its long-lasting, slender spikes of crimson, pink, or white flowers that bloom profusely from mid-summer through autumn. Its attractive, lance-shaped, stem-clasping leaves add textural interest, making it a valuable addition to perennial borders and naturalized settings. Beyond its ornamental appeal, Persicaria amplexicaulis also possesses significant traditional medicinal value, noted for its astringent and anti-inflammatory properties.

What is Persicaria amplexicaulis?

Persicaria amplexicaulis is a robust herbaceous perennial distinguished by its vibrant, long-blooming flower spikes and adaptability to various garden conditions. It belongs to the Polygonaceae family, a group known for its diverse species including several ornamental plants and some notorious weeds.

This plant is characterized by its upright growth habit, forming dense clumps that can provide substantial visual impact in a garden design. Its common names, mountain knotweed and tall knotweed, aptly describe its mountainous origins and its tendency to form knot-like joints along its stems. Physical Description & Morphology of Persicaria amplexicaulis

Persicaria amplexicaulis exhibits distinct morphological features that contribute to its garden appeal and dictate its care. Understanding its overall habit, foliage, stems, flowers, fruit, and root behavior is crucial for proper spacing, pruning, and maximizing its display value in the landscape.

This vigorous perennial develops a substantial presence over time, characterized by its upright flower spikes and lush foliage. Its robust root system enables it to establish quickly and return reliably year after year.

Feature Description
Overall Habit Clump-forming herbaceous perennial; typically grows to 60-120 cm (2-4 ft) tall and wide, sometimes taller depending on cultivar and growing conditions.
Stem Erect, usually unbranched, grooved, reddish-green, somewhat woody at the base. Stems are sturdy enough to support the dense flower spikes without staking.
Leaves Lanceolate to ovate, 5-15 cm (2-6 inches) long, dark green. They are distinctively cordate (heart-shaped) at the base and amplexicaul (stem-clasping), giving the species its name. The underside may be slightly hairy, while the upper surface is smooth.
Flowers Numerous tiny, five-petaled flowers densely packed into slender, spike-like racemes (spikes) that can be 10-20 cm (4-8 inches) long. Flower colors range from deep crimson and bright red to various shades of pink and white, depending on the cultivar. They bloom profusely from mid-summer to late autumn.
Fruit Small, triangular achenes (seed-like fruits) are produced after flowering, though they are generally inconspicuous and not a primary ornamental feature.
Roots Rhizomatous, spreading underground to form dense, fibrous clumps. This rhizomatous nature contributes to its vigorous growth and ability to naturalize, but it is not typically aggressively spreading like some other knotweed species.
Bark Not applicable; as an herbaceous perennial, it does not develop true bark. The lower stems can become slightly woody with age.

The distinctive amplexicaul leaves are a key identification feature, allowing the foliage to hug the stems. This creates a neat, architectural appearance even when the plant is not in bloom.

Natural Habitat & Climate Zones for Persicaria amplexicaulis

Persicaria amplexicaulis originates from the high-altitude regions of the Himalayan range, including Nepal, India, Bhutan, and China. This origin provides crucial insights into its intrinsic response to variable heat, drought, seasonal moisture, and winter conditions, guiding successful cultivation in various garden environments.

In its native habitat, it thrives in open woodlands, moist meadows, and along stream banks, often at elevations between 2,000 and 4,000 meters (approx. 6,500 to 13,000 feet) where summers are mild and winters can be quite cold. This explains its preference for cooler summer temperatures and its robust cold hardiness.

Attribute Details
Native Region Himalayan region
Native Countries Bhutan, China, India, Nepal
Typical Elevation 2,000 – 4,000 meters (6,500 – 13,000 feet)
Hardiness Zones USDA Zones 4-8. Some varieties may tolerate Zone 3 or 9 with appropriate care.
Preferred Climate Temperate climates with moderate summer temperatures and distinct winter dormancy.
Natural Preferences Moist, well-draining soils; partial shade to full sun in cooler climates; prefers consistently moist conditions.

Key Benefits & Uses of Persicaria amplexicaulis

Persicaria amplexicaulis offers a multitude of benefits, making it a highly valued plant in various settings, from ornamental gardens to traditional medicine. Its long blooming period, adaptability, and ecological value contribute significantly to its appeal.

This robust perennial not only enhances garden aesthetics but also contributes to local ecosystems and provides potential therapeutic applications. Here are some of its key benefits and uses:

  • Extended Bloom Period: Provides continuous color from mid-summer through late autumn, offering a crucial late-season nectar source for pollinators.
  • Pollinator Magnet: Its numerous small flowers provide abundant nectar and pollen, attracting bees, butterflies, and other beneficial insects. Studies show Persicaria species are often visited by a diverse array of pollinators (Li & Wang, 2012).
  • Low Maintenance: Once established, it requires minimal care, tolerating a range of soil and light conditions. This makes it an excellent choice for busy gardeners.
  • Shade Tolerance: Performs well in partial shade, making it versatile for areas where many flowering perennials struggle.
  • Deer and Rabbit Resistant: Generally not favored by deer and rabbits, offering a reliable option in areas with wildlife pressure.
  • Erosion Control: Its rhizomatous root system helps stabilize soil, particularly on slopes or banks, making it useful in naturalized areas.
  • Medicinal Properties: Traditionally used in some Asian cultures for its astringent, anti-inflammatory, and antimicrobial properties. Extracts have been studied for potential wound healing and anti-oxidant effects (Sapkota et al., 2016).
  • Cut Flower Potential: The long, slender flower spikes make excellent additions to fresh floral arrangements, extending their beauty indoors.
  • Border Plant: Ideal for the middle or back of perennial borders, providing height, structure, and continuous color.
  • Mass Planting: Creates dramatic drifts of color when planted in large groups, particularly effective in naturalistic or meadow gardens.
  • Container Gardening: Smaller cultivars can be successfully grown in large pots, adding vibrant color to patios and balconies.
  • Weed Suppression: Its dense foliage helps suppress weeds by shading the soil once established.
  • Visual Interest: Offers a unique textural contrast with its lance-shaped leaves and slender flower spikes, complementing broader-leaved plants.
  • Diversity in Design: Available in a range of flower colors (red, pink, white), allowing for diverse design palettes.

Its robust nature and multifaceted utility cement Persicaria amplexicaulis as a valuable asset for both practical and aesthetic garden design. The ability to support pollinators while requiring little fuss adds significant value for eco-conscious gardeners.

Indoor Care & Maintenance for Persicaria amplexicaulis (Container Growing)

While primarily an outdoor garden plant, Persicaria amplexicaulis can be successfully grown in large containers, allowing for indoor overwintering in colder climates or as a striking patio accent. Careful attention to light, water, humidity, soil, and fertilizer is key to its success in pots.

Growing it indoors means replicating its outdoor preferences as closely as possible, with adjustments for the confined nature of a container. It demands more consistent attention than its in-ground counterparts.

Light Requirements for Potted Persicaria amplexicaulis

Potted Persicaria amplexicaulis thrives in bright, indirect light or a few hours of direct morning sun. A south-facing window with sheer curtains or an east-facing window is ideal.

Inadequate light will lead to leggy growth and fewer flowers, while intense, unfiltered afternoon sun can scorch the leaves, especially when grown indoors where air circulation is limited. Aim for at least 6 hours of bright light per day.

Watering for Container-Grown Persicaria amplexicaulis

Container-grown Persicaria amplexicaulis requires consistent moisture, as pots dry out much faster than garden beds. Water thoroughly when the top 1-2 inches of soil feel dry to the touch.

Ensure the pot has drainage holes to prevent waterlogging, which can lead to root rot. Reduce watering frequency in winter when the plant enters dormancy and growth slows considerably.

Humidity Needs for Indoor Persicaria amplexicaulis

Persicaria amplexicaulis prefers moderate to high humidity, reflecting its Himalayan origins. While it tolerates average household humidity, higher levels will promote lusher foliage.

Consider placing the pot on a pebble tray filled with water or using a room humidifier, especially during dry winter months. Avoid misting, as it can encourage fungal diseases on the foliage.

Soil Requirements for Potted Persicaria amplexicaulis

For container cultivation, use a high-quality, well-draining potting mix rich in organic matter. A mix formulated for perennials or general-purpose potting soil amended with compost will work well.

The soil should retain moisture but drain freely to prevent soggy conditions. A slightly acidic to neutral pH (6.0-7.0) is generally preferred.

Fertilizing Container-Grown Persicaria amplexicaulis

Potted plants deplete soil nutrients faster than those in the ground. During the growing season (spring through early autumn), feed Persicaria amplexicaulis every 4-6 weeks with a balanced liquid fertilizer diluted to half strength.

Suspend fertilization during winter dormancy. Over-fertilization can harm the plant, so always follow product instructions carefully.

Common Problems, Pests & Diseases of Persicaria amplexicaulis

Persicaria amplexicaulis is generally a robust and disease-resistant plant, but like all living organisms, it can encounter specific issues. Recognizing common problems, pests, and diseases early allows for timely intervention, maintaining the plant's health and vigor.

Most problems can be managed with proper cultural practices and occasional treatments. Here's a breakdown of potential challenges and their solutions.

Problem: Leggy Growth / Poor Flowering

  • Symptom: Stems are long and stretched with sparse foliage; few or no flowers.
  • Solution: This often indicates insufficient light. Move the plant to a brighter location receiving more direct sun, especially morning sun. For outdoor plants, consider relocating or pruning surrounding taller plants. Ensure proper fertilization is also in place, as nutrient deficiency can contribute to poor flowering.

Problem: Scorched or Brown Leaf Edges

  • Symptom: Leaves develop crispy, brown edges, particularly in direct, hot afternoon sun.
  • Solution: This is a sign of too much intense sun or insufficient soil moisture. Provide some afternoon shade, especially in hot climates (USDA Zones 7-9). Increase watering frequency, ensuring the soil remains consistently moist.

Problem: Wilting

  • Symptom: Leaves droop and appear limp, even if soil feels moist.
  • Solution: Wilting can be caused by underwatering, overwatering (leading to root rot), or excessive heat. Check soil moisture. If dry, water deeply. If soggy, allow to dry out slightly before next watering; consider improving drainage. If due to heat, ensure the plant has afternoon shade.

Pest: Aphids

  • Symptom: Small, soft-bodied insects clustered on new growth, flower buds, or undersides of leaves; sticky residue (honeydew) may be present.
  • Solution: Spray with a strong jet of water to dislodge them. For heavier infestations, apply insecticidal soap or neem oil, ensuring thorough coverage of all affected areas. Encourage beneficial insects like ladybugs.

Pest: Slugs and Snails

  • Symptom: Irregular holes with smooth edges in leaves; silvery slime trails on foliage or soil, especially evident in damp conditions.
  • Solution: Hand-pick slugs and snails in the evening. Use slug traps (e.g., beer traps) or apply organic slug pellets. Improve air circulation around plants and remove debris where they might hide.

Disease: Powdery Mildew

  • Symptom: White, powdery patches on leaves, stems, and flower buds.
  • Solution: Powdery mildew often occurs in humid conditions with poor air circulation. Ensure good spacing between plants. Remove and destroy affected foliage. Apply a fungicide specifically for powdery mildew, such as neem oil or a sulfur-based spray.

Disease: Root Rot

  • Symptom: Plant wilts despite moist soil; lower leaves yellow and drop; stems may become soft and mushy at the soil line.
  • Solution: Caused by overly wet, poorly draining soil. Ensure the planting site or pot has excellent drainage. If in a pot, repot into fresh, well-draining soil and a clean pot, trimming any rotten roots. Reduce watering frequency.

General Problem: Spreading Tendency (for some cultivars)

  • Symptom: Plant begins to spread beyond its intended bounds via rhizomes, potentially outcompeting neighboring plants.
  • Solution: While most garden-variety Persicaria amplexicaulis are clump-forming, some cultivars can spread more vigorously. Divide the plant every 2-3 years in spring or autumn to control its size. Consider installing a root barrier in areas where spread is a concern or choosing less vigorous cultivars.

Regular inspection of your plants for any signs of distress or pests is the best defense. Maintaining good cultural practices, such as proper watering, appropriate light, and good air circulation, will significantly reduce the likelihood of most problems.

Propagation & Repotting Persicaria amplexicaulis

Propagating Persicaria amplexicaulis is straightforward, typically achieved through division, which also serves the dual purpose of plant invigoration and size control. Repotting is primarily applicable to container-grown specimens, ensuring they have fresh nutrients and adequate space to thrive.

These processes are best undertaken when the plant is dormant or just emerging from dormancy, minimizing stress and maximizing success rates.

Propagation Method: Division

  1. Timing: The best time to divide Persicaria amplexicaulis is in early spring, just as new growth begins to emerge, or in early autumn after flowering has finished but before the ground freezes.
  2. Preparation: Water the plant well a day or two before division to ensure the root ball is moist.
  3. Excavation: Carefully dig around the entire root ball with a sharp spade or fork, trying to get as much of the root system as possible. For larger, established clumps, this may require significant effort.
  4. Severing the Clump: Lift the entire plant out of the ground. Using a clean, sharp spade, knife, or even two garden forks back-to-back, divide the clump into smaller sections. Each section should have a healthy portion of roots and at least 2-3 new shoots or "eyes."
  5. Replanting: Plant the divisions immediately into prepared soil at the same depth they were growing previously. Space them appropriately according to their mature size (typically 60-90 cm / 2-3 ft apart).
  6. Post-Division Care: Water thoroughly after planting all divisions. Keep the soil consistently moist for the first few weeks to help the new plants establish. New growth should appear within a few weeks.

Division is not only a propagation method but also a vital maintenance task for mature plants. Dividing every 3-5 years helps revitalize older clumps, improving flowering and overall plant health, and prevents them from becoming too dense or spreading aggressively.

Repotting Container-Grown Persicaria amplexicaulis

  1. Timing: Repot in early spring before active growth begins, or in late autumn after the foliage has died back.
  2. Signs for Repotting: The plant becomes root-bound (roots circling the drainage holes or emerging from the soil surface), growth slows significantly, or the pot appears disproportionately small for the plant's size. Typically, repot every 2-3 years.
  3. Pot Selection: Choose a new pot that is only 1-2 inches larger in diameter than the current one. An excessively large pot can lead to overwatering and root rot. Ensure it has adequate drainage holes.
  4. Preparation: Gather fresh, well-draining potting mix. Water the plant thoroughly a day before repotting to ease removal from its current pot.
  5. Removal: Gently tip the plant on its side and slide it out of its pot. If it's stuck, you may need to tap the sides of the pot or use a trowel to loosen the edges.
  6. Root Inspection: Inspect the root ball. Loosen any circling roots gently with your fingers. If the plant is severely root-bound, you can make a few vertical cuts down the root ball to encourage outward growth. Remove any dead or mushy roots.
  7. Repotting: Place a layer of fresh potting mix at the bottom of the new pot. Center the plant in the pot, ensuring the top of the root ball is at the same level as it was in the old pot. Fill around the root ball with fresh potting mix, gently firming it down to remove air pockets.
  8. Post-Repotting Care: Water the newly repotted plant thoroughly until water drains from the bottom. Place it in a sheltered location for a week or two to recover before returning it to its usual spot. Avoid fertilizing immediately after repotting to prevent root burn.

Repotting provides Persicaria amplexicaulis with fresh nutrients and space for root development, contributing to vigorous growth and abundant flowering in subsequent seasons.

How to Grow Persicaria amplexicaulis at Home: A Step-by-Step Guide

Growing Persicaria amplexicaulis at home is an immensely rewarding experience, given its long bloom time and low-maintenance nature. Following these steps will ensure a healthy, vibrant plant that thrives in your garden or a large container.

From site selection to ongoing care, each stage is crucial for establishing this robust Himalayan perennial successfully.

Step 1: Choose the Right Location

  1. Sunlight: Select a site that receives full sun (at least 6 hours of direct sunlight per day) in cooler climates (USDA Zones 4-6). In warmer climates (USDA Zones 7-8/9), provide partial shade, especially during the hot afternoon hours, to prevent leaf scorch and ensure consistent moisture.
  2. Soil: Persicaria amplexicaulis prefers consistently moist, well-draining soil. Amend heavy clay soils with compost or other organic matter to improve drainage. For sandy soils, incorporate compost to enhance water retention. A slightly acidic to neutral pH (6.0-7.0) is ideal.
  3. Air Circulation: Ensure good air circulation around the plant to prevent fungal diseases. Avoid planting too densely.

Step 2: Prepare the Soil

  1. Clear the Area: Remove any weeds, grass, or debris from the planting site.
  2. Amend the Soil: Dig a hole that is twice as wide and just as deep as the plant's root ball. Incorporate 2-4 inches of well-rotted compost or other organic matter into the excavated soil and the bottom of the planting hole. This improves soil structure, fertility, and drainage.

Step 3: Plant Persicaria amplexicaulis

  1. Remove from Container: Gently slide the plant out of its nursery pot. If the roots are circling the pot, gently tease them apart.
  2. Position the Plant: Place the plant in the center of the prepared hole, ensuring the top of the root ball is level with the surrounding soil. Avoid planting too deep or too shallow.
  3. Backfill: Carefully backfill the hole with the amended soil, gently firming it around the base of the plant to remove any air pockets.
  4. Water Thoroughly: Water deeply immediately after planting to help settle the soil and reduce transplant shock.

Step 4: Initial Care & Establishment

  1. Watering: For the first growing season, keep the soil consistently moist but not waterlogged. Deep watering encourages deep root development. Once established, Persicaria amplexicaulis is relatively drought-tolerant but performs best with regular moisture.
  2. Mulching: Apply a 2-3 inch layer of organic mulch (e.g., shredded bark, compost, straw) around the base of the plant. This helps conserve soil moisture, regulate soil temperature, and suppress weeds. Keep mulch away from the crown of the plant.
  3. Fertilization: A light application of a balanced granular fertilizer in early spring can be beneficial, especially in poor soils. Alternatively, top-dress with a layer of compost. Avoid over-fertilizing, as this can encourage leafy growth at the expense of flowers.

Step 5: Ongoing Maintenance & Pruning

  1. Deadheading: While not strictly necessary, deadheading spent flower spikes can encourage a longer blooming period and prevent self-seeding (though Persicaria amplexicaulis typically doesn't self-seed aggressively).
  2. Cutting Back: In late autumn after the first hard frost, the foliage will die back. Cut the plant back to about 2-3 inches above the ground. This cleans up the garden and allows for fresh new growth in spring.
  3. Division: Every 3-5 years, in early spring or autumn, consider dividing mature clumps to maintain vigor and control size. Refer to the 'Propagation & Repotting' section for detailed instructions.
  4. Pest and Disease Management: Monitor regularly for any signs of pests (like aphids or slugs) or diseases (like powdery mildew). Address any issues promptly with appropriate organic or chemical treatments if necessary.

Step 6: Winter Care (for colder zones)

  1. Mulch: In USDA Zones 4-5, an additional layer of winter mulch (4-6 inches) can provide extra insulation for the roots, especially for newly planted specimens. This is generally not needed for established plants in Zone 6 and above.

By following these comprehensive steps, you can cultivate a thriving display of Persicaria amplexicaulis, enjoying its vibrant blooms and easy-care nature for many seasons.

Interesting Facts & Cultural Significance of Persicaria amplexicaulis

Beyond its ornamental appeal, Persicaria amplexicaulis harbors a rich tapestry of interesting characteristics and a history of cultural significance, particularly in its native Himalayan regions. These aspects deepen our appreciation for this versatile plant.

Its robust nature, coupled with its ecological and traditional values, makes it more than just a garden perennial. Here are some fascinating insights.

  • Etymology of "Amplexicaulis": The species name amplexicaulis is Latin, meaning "stem-clasping." This refers to the distinctive way its leaves wrap around the stem at their base, a key diagnostic feature of the plant.
  • Genera History: The plant was formerly classified under the genus Polygonum. It was later moved to Persicaria, which differentiates it from other "knotweeds" that can be highly invasive. This reclassification highlights botanical efforts to accurately group species.
  • Himalayan Herbal Medicine: In traditional Himalayan and Nepalese medicine, various parts of Persicaria amplexicaulis have been used for their medicinal properties. It is often employed as an astringent, anti-inflammatory, and antimicrobial agent. Extracts are traditionally used for wound healing, fevers, and gastrointestinal issues. (Sapkota et al., 2016).
  • Adaptive Resilience: Its native high-altitude habitat has endowed Persicaria amplexicaulis with remarkable resilience, allowing it to withstand cold winters, fluctuating temperatures, and relatively harsh conditions. This adaptability makes it a strong performer in temperate gardens.
  • Pollinator Powerhouse: The prolonged flowering season of Persicaria amplexicaulis provides a vital and consistent nectar source for a wide array of pollinators, including bees, butterflies, and hoverflies, especially late in the season when other flowers might be scarce.
  • Color Stability: Unlike some flowers that fade quickly, the vibrant hues of Persicaria amplexicaulis flowers tend to hold their color well throughout their bloom period, even in moderate sun, contributing to their long-lasting garden impact.
  • Not to be Confused with Invasive Knotweeds: It's important to distinguish Persicaria amplexicaulis from highly invasive species like Japanese Knotweed (Reynoutria japonica, formerly Fallopia japonica or Polygonum cuspidatum). While related, Persicaria amplexicaulis is clump-forming and generally not invasive in garden settings. Gardeners should always check cultivar descriptions for any specific spreading tendencies.
  • Dynamic Design Element: Its upright, spire-like flower forms provide excellent vertical interest in garden designs, offering a contrasting shape to mounding or sprawling perennials. It also blends beautifully into naturalistic planting schemes.
  • Royal Horticultural Society (RHS) Award of Garden Merit: Many cultivars of Persicaria amplexicaulis have received the prestigious RHS Award of Garden Merit (AGM), signifying their excellent performance and reliability in gardens. Examples include 'Firetail' and 'Fat Domino'.

These facts underscore the multifaceted value of Persicaria amplexicaulis, from its botanical attributes to its cultural and ecological contributions. It is truly a plant with a story to tell.

Frequently Asked Questions About Persicaria amplexicaulis

Q1: Is Persicaria amplexicaulis invasive?

No, Persicaria amplexicaulis is generally not considered invasive in garden settings. Unlike its notorious relatives such as Japanese Knotweed (Reynoutria japonica), Persicaria amplexicaulis is a clump-forming perennial that spreads slowly via rhizomes but is easily managed through division every few years.

It will form a dense clump but typically does not aggressively colonize an area. Always check cultivar-specific information, as spreading habits can vary slightly.

Q2: What is the best time to plant Persicaria amplexicaulis?

The best time to plant Persicaria amplexicaulis is in early spring after the last frost, or in early autumn, giving the plant ample time to establish its root system before extreme weather conditions. Planting during these periods minimizes transplant shock and promotes robust growth.

Q3: Does Persicaria amplexicaulis need full sun or shade?

Persicaria amplexicaulis performs best in full sun to partial shade. In cooler climates (USDA Zones 4-6), full sun (at least 6 hours of direct sunlight) is ideal for abundant flowering. In warmer climates (USDA Zones 7-9), partial shade, especially during the hot afternoon hours, is recommended to prevent scorching and ensure consistent soil moisture.

Q4: How tall does Persicaria amplexicaulis grow?

Typically, Persicaria amplexicaulis grows to an average height of 60-120 cm (2-4 feet), with a similar spread. Some vigorously growing cultivars, especially in ideal conditions, can reach up to 1.5 meters (5 feet). Always refer to the specific cultivar's mature size for accurate expectations.

Q5: What kind of soil does Persicaria amplexicaulis prefer?

Persicaria amplexicaulis thrives in consistently moist, well-draining soil that is rich in organic matter. It prefers a slightly acidic to neutral pH (6.0-7.0). Heavy clay soils should be amended with compost to improve drainage, and sandy soils benefit from organic matter to enhance moisture retention.

Q6: Does Persicaria amplexicaulis attract pollinators?

Yes, Persicaria amplexicaulis is an excellent plant for attracting pollinators, including bees, butterflies, and hoverflies. Its long-lasting flower spikes provide a consistent and abundant source of nectar and pollen from mid-summer through late autumn, making it especially valuable when other food sources are scarce.

Q7: When should I cut back Persicaria amplexicaulis?

You should cut back Persicaria amplexicaulis in late autumn after the first hard frost, once the foliage has died back. Alternatively, you can wait until early spring before new growth emerges. Cut the plant back to about 2-3 inches above the ground to prepare it for the next growing season.

Q8: Can Persicaria amplexicaulis be grown in containers?

Yes, Persicaria amplexicaulis can be successfully grown in large containers. When growing in pots, ensure the container has excellent drainage and use a high-quality, well-draining potting mix. Potted plants will require more frequent watering and feeding than those in the ground.

Q9: Is Persicaria amplexicaulis deer resistant?

Generally, Persicaria amplexicaulis is considered to be deer and rabbit resistant. While no plant is entirely deer-proof, they typically avoid it, making it a good choice for gardens in areas with wildlife pressure. The foliage may have a slightly bitter taste that deters browsing.

Q10: How often should I water Persicaria amplexicaulis?

For newly planted Persicaria amplexicaulis, water consistently to keep the soil moist for the first growing season. Established plants require regular watering, especially during dry periods, to ensure the soil remains consistently moist but not waterlogged. In hot climates, daily watering may be necessary for container plants.

Q11: Will Persicaria amplexicaulis rebloom if deadheaded?

While Persicaria amplexicaulis has a naturally long blooming period, deadheading spent flower spikes can encourage the plant to produce more blooms and extend its flowering season. It also helps to maintain a tidier appearance and prevents potential (though usually minimal) self-seeding.

Q12: Is there a difference between Bistorta amplexicaulis and Persicaria amplexicaulis?

No, there is no difference; Bistorta amplexicaulis is an older scientific name (a synonym) for Persicaria amplexicaulis. Horticultural and botanical sources now primarily use Persicaria amplexicaulis as the accepted botanical name for this plant. This reflects ongoing taxonomic revisions in the botanical world.

Q13: Why are my Persicaria amplexicaulis leaves turning yellow?

Yellowing leaves on Persicaria amplexicaulis can indicate several issues. Most commonly, it's a sign of overwatering and poor drainage, leading to root rot. However, it can also be due to underwatering, nutrient deficiencies (especially nitrogen), or excessive heat/sun stress. Check soil moisture and ensure proper drainage and adequate feeding.

Q14: Are there different flower colors of Persicaria amplexicaulis?

Yes, Persicaria amplexicaulis comes in a beautiful range of flower colors. Common variations include shades of crimson, bright red, various pinks (from soft blush to vibrant fuchsia), and white. Popular cultivars like 'Firetail' (red), 'Fat Domino' (dark red), and 'Alba' (white) offer diverse options for garden design.

Q15: How can I prevent slugs and snails from eating my Persicaria amplexicaulis?

To deter slugs and snails, you can use several methods: hand-picking them at night, setting up beer traps, applying organic slug pellets around the base of the plants, or creating physical barriers like copper tape or crushed eggshells. Improving air circulation and removing leaf litter also reduces their hiding spots.
